Yamaguchi Prefecture (山口県, Yamaguchi-ken?) is located in the Chūgoku region on Honshū island, Japan. The capital is the city of Yamaguchi located in the center of the Prefecture: The largest city, by contrast, is Shimonoseki. Yamaguchi is also known as the Kyoto of the West due to its significance history. It’s a very beautiful and pleasant city with scenic landscapes.
